#c14f45 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c14f45 is composed of 75.7% red, 31%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.1% magenta, 64.2%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 4.8 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 51.4%. #c14f45 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9e8a with #830000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#c14f45

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050202 is the darkest color, while #fcf6f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c14f45

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#887f7e is the less saturated color, while #fa1f0c is the most saturated one.
